About S. Dijkstra

S. Dijkstra is a scholar working on Public Health, Environmental and Occupational Health, Education, Developmental and Educational Psychology, General Health Professions and Artificial Intelligence, having authored 110 papers that have together received 2.4k indexed citations. Recurring topics across this work include Obesity, Physical Activity, Diet (17 papers), Innovative Teaching and Learning Methods (11 papers), Online and Blended Learning (6 papers), Health Policy Implementation Science (5 papers), Nutritional Studies and Diet (5 papers), Intelligent Tutoring Systems and Adaptive Learning (5 papers), Urban Green Space and Health (4 papers) and Consumer Attitudes and Food Labeling (4 papers). The work is most often cited by research in Developmental and Educational Psychology (263 citations), Public Health, Environmental and Occupational Health (469 citations), Computer Science Applications (104 citations), Health, Toxicology and Mutagenesis (191 citations) and General Health Professions (290 citations). S. Dijkstra has collaborated with scholars based in Netherlands, South Africa and United States. Frequent co-authors include Jacob C. Seidell, Maartje P. Poelman, Jack A. Adams, Marjolein Visser, Ingeborg A. Brouwer, Judith E. Neter, Jolanda Maas, Nicole van den Bogerd, J. Schuurmans and R. Brouwer. Their work appears in journals such as Public Health Nutrition, BMC Public Health, International Journal of Behavioral Nutrition and Physical Activity, Health Research Policy and Systems and International Journal of Environmental Research and Public Health.
